Special safety features
These days there are various safe, dependable as well as durable outdoor as well as indoor residential devices to aid accessibility. Various safety features already installed in such residential wheelchair lifts include emergency stop switches, sensors under the platform, floorings of anti-slip type as well as handrails are just some of the safety features included. Many of these devices have bottom plate systems infused with heightened sensitivity. These enable automatic shuttling of the lift whenever any obstacle is sensed by the lift. Hence, users of such lifts can avoid any injuries should an obstacle arise in the path. The remote controls are flexible and enable users to operate such devices on an independent and individual basis.
Unique models available
Most of the modern residential wheelchair lifts come with unique models and makes all of which, are designed to be compatible with and complement any of the upscale residential buildings. These kinds of lifts are generally available in two variants namely portable and permanent. The portable as well as permanent ones are available for outdoor as well as indoor usage. The permanent versions are operated using technology of electro-hydraulic means. These sort of lifts can accommodate all kinds of wheelchairs. The portable kinds of models, which move on their individual casters come with unique designs and can be installed very easily. All of these models are best suited for those who want to save on the flooring space.
How to get the right kind of wheelchair
It is easy to shop for residential wheelchair lifts at wholesale distributors or dealers. However, the very first thing to assess is whether the lift is truly compatible with the existing wheelchairs you have. Most distributors have different kinds of models of wheelchairs and common ones include inclined lifts of platform, vertical types of platform lifts, portable lifts for wheelchairs. All of these are designed for various sizes of wheelchairs so make sure the wheelchair lift you purchase fits the existing wheelchair perfectly. Not purchasing a well-fitted wheelchair lift will surely cause tremendous discomfort for the user, not to mention added chances of injury as well. It is best to get the user along with you when you shop for the wheelchair lift as they can assess correctly if the lift is comfortable and fits well or not.
